Animal Control Officer Benson Goodwin may be available to assist.  We urge you to call the Goffstown Dispatch Center at 603.497.4858 to inquire.
We do subscribe to a database which (if the animal is listed) helps us to identify, contact and advise owners on the whereabouts of their licensed animals. We also have a chip reader at the Station to scan for implants.

If ACO Goodwin is unavailable, the following procedures remain in place:

• Officers do not respond to animals at large unless:
• the animal is menacing, vicious or injured;
• the animal is an immediate traffic safety concern.

When animals falling outside of the above exemptions are reported to the Goffstown Dispatch Center Weare Police Officers will be notified via radio as a “Be on the Lookout” (BOLO). If officers are in the area, they will respond.

If a citizen assumes control of a stray animal (and if staffing allows) they may drop it off at WPD.
HOWEVER, PLEASE PUT SAFETY FIRST!
You should then call Goffstown dispatch at 603-497-4858, or our Police Department, at 603-529-7755 to determine whether an officer is available.

If we are unable to assist, the animal will need to be dropped off at Pope Memorial SPCA (94 Silk Farm Road Concord, NH) as we hold an agreement with the facility.
